OpenHuman 指南

配置教程

OpenHuman Auto-fetch 配置教程 — 自动同步所有数据

2026-05-25约 5 分钟阅读

Auto-fetch 是 OpenHuman 的后台同步引擎——每 N 分钟自动遍历所有活跃的第三方集成连接,拉取最新数据并写入 Memory Tree。没有它,OpenHuman 的记忆就停留在你上次打开的时间点。

Auto-fetch 默认配置

默认情况下 Auto-fetch 每 20 分钟同步一次。在 config.toml 中可以调整:

[memory]
sync_interval_minutes = 20
max_token_budget = 3000

支持的同步源

  • Gmail — 新邮件、未读邮件
  • Google Calendar — 日程更新
  • GitHub — PR、Issue、Commit
  • Notion — 页面和数据库更新
  • Slack — 消息历史
  • Linear / Jira — 任务更新
  • Drive — 文档变更

配置同步频率

根据你的数据量和需求调整:

使用场景推荐频率说明
日常使用20 分钟默认,适合大多数用户
重度用户5-10 分钟需要实时感知变化
省电模式60 分钟笔记本电脑电池友好
关闭同步禁用手动触发同步

管理存储空间

Auto-fetch 同步的数据经过 TokenJuice 压缩后存入本地 SQLite。默认不限制存储大小,但你可以:

  • 设置 max_token_budget 限制每条记忆的大小
  • 在设置中手动清理历史记忆
  • 调整同步数据源的数量

手动触发同步

不想等自动同步?可以在 OpenHuman 集成页面点击每个集成旁边的"立即同步"按钮,或使用快捷键:

Ctrl + Shift + R  (Windows/Linux) Cmd + Shift + R   (macOS)

注意事项

  • Auto-fetch 只在 OpenHuman 后台运行时有效
  • 关闭应用后同步暂停,下次启动自动恢复
  • 高频率同步可能增加 API 调用和 Token 消耗
  • 笔记本用户建议降低同步频率以节省电量

相关阅读